Question: How much do you agree with these statements about learning science? - I learn many interesting things in science.
Choices: "Agree a lot" "Agree a little" "Disagree a little" "Disagree a lot"
Data: % of "Agree a lot"
Period:
Area:
10 countries/ areas
Highlight:
1 Italy75.2%
2 United States71.6%
3 Canada67.0%
4 Australia64.6%
5 United Kingdom63.8%
6 Germany62.3%
7 Japan 59.2%
8 France59.1%
9 Sweden51.5%
10 Republic of Korea45.8%

Note
Belgium: The Flemish Community only. United Kingdom: England only.

Source
TIMSS 2019 > International Database > TIMSS 2019 Data Almanacs - Grade 4
